Canazei (1465 m) with its villages of Gries, Alba and Penia, is one of the main tourist destinations in the Fassa Valley, nestled between the impressive Dolomites: Marmolada (3342 m, the Queen of the Dolomites), the Sella Group (3152 m) and the Gran Vernèl (3058 m). The most stunning mountains in the world in an unspoilt white landscape await you in the Dolomites, a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

The Dolomiti Superski region is a real winter wonderland: 15 ski resorts, cutting-edge mountain lifts, 1200 km of fantastic downhill runs, long slopes and gentle routes, sun, fun and good memories. The region boasts top-quality skiing for both beginners and experienced skiers, all against a backdrop of stunning scenery. A total of 450 lifts.

Canazei is considered one of the ski capitals of the world, here in winter you can spend whole days on some of the most popular slopes of the Dolomiti Superski circuit, one of the largest ski resorts in Europe with a state-of-the-art ski lift system and over kilometers of slopes. From the city center you can easily reach Belvedere-Col Rodella, Buffaure-Ciampac and Marmolada, favorite destinations for all ski and snowboard enthusiasts. Let yourself be conquered by Canazei and discover its twin souls: the modern and the old. Canazei from the 21st century has luxury hotels, acclaimed restaurants, charming shops and bars open until late at night, while the historic center is lined with houses decorated as if they had come straight out of a fairy tale, small artisan shops and bell towers with pointed spires. The combination of these two aspects is what makes Canazei one of the jewels of the Fassa Valley and the perfect destination for an alpine holiday.

Hotel Jan Maria is a cozy hotel located about a 15-minute walk from the lift. Taking the ski bus to the slope is also an option and it stops 20m from the hotel. The hotel also has a free taxi/mini-bus that takes guests to and from the lift between certain times during the day.

At Hotel Jan Maria, a large breakfast buffet and a 4-course dinner are served, which will keep you going with all the skiing. If you want to relax after a long day on the slopes, you can do so in the bar or in the hotel's own spa with sauna and hot tub.
